Academic Acceleration: What Every School Leader Needs to Know

Every year, students return to school already knowing much of the grade-level material that will be taught in their classrooms. Research shows that in a typical fifth-grade classroom, as many as half the students are working at least a year ahead in reading, more than a third are advanced in math, and some are working several years above grade level (Peters et al., 2017; Rambo-Hernandez et al., 2024). When instruction does not meet their needs, these students can disengage, develop poor study habits, or even drop out of school.
